我爱占星网 我爱占星网
首页
编程
java
php
前端
首页 编程 java php 前端

orm框架拼接sql语句中使用like方法,为什么有问题?

这里会显示拼接之后会显示成'%'?'%',然后报错,那这种怎么拼接啊?

可以试试mysql的Concat函数

like语句的语法,例如:

select * from user where username like '%xxx%'; 

你的这种拼接SQL的方式,%有可能是被视为了特殊字符了,可以试一下like %?%分开拼接,先拼接append("like%") 再append(参数)再append("%")

近期文章

  • 通过单字符置换可以将一个单词改为另一个单词
  • 关于 elementui 组件库中 el-upload 组件的 问题
  • 新手求指导,不知道第四行哪有问题
  • vue 初学 样式问题?
  • 载波模块,能否改造成485抄表
  • MongoDB 读写分离
  • 萌新提问,为什么输出结果是地址
  • csgo控制台关闭 不了 问题
  • 如何建设项目中数据入湖的部分工作,完成数据接口开发及区域湖实施任务?
  • js自带生成表格没生效
  • 在配置支付宝沙箱环境时遇到了个问题,向前辈们请教
  • Python出现小问题
  • 你眼中的双休VS老板眼中的双休
  • 在eNSP上模拟华为S5700三层交换机的vlan入门配置
  • 大佬能不能给我讲解一下这段代码的意思
  • 请各位大佬帮忙指点指点,感激不尽。
  • Stax解析中对DTD的处理
  • layui 的前后端数据交互问题
  • 这都是哪个公司HR招聘文案
  • python新手问题

Copyright ©2022 我爱占星 All Rights Reserved.

浙ICP备2022030071号-1

部分图文来自网络,如有侵犯您的版权,请告诉我们删除

友情链接:代码精华